Man experiences breathing difficulty after double antidepressant dose, Wilsonville OR
A 29-year-old man had difficulty breathing and a rapid heartbeat after accidentally taking a double dose of his antidepressant medication. He experienced symptoms similar to a panic attack. Emergency responders evaluated him and poison control was consulted without major concerns.
